DESCRIPTION
Cortas Chickpeas are usually boiled or roasted and go well in curries and salads. They contain primarily polyunsaturated fats which lower the bad cholesterol LDL in the body. Kabuli chana is a great source of fibre and protein. It is also a great source of iron, folate and phosphorus, again, none of which are depleted. It is also a good source of soluble and insoluble dietary fibre which helps prevent digestive disorders. Apart from chole, our chickpeas along with our spices such as black pepper and cumin can be used to make a delicious middle-eastern hummus too.

Brand Message
The great cortas venture blossomed from the pine forested hills of brummana, in 1925. From the delightful apricot jam that started as a local sensation, to apprenticeship in Ireland that paved the way for a flourishing company offering a variety of products. The journey wasn’t without its challenges. We have prospered, expanded and flourished despite difficult events such as world war 2 and the Lebanese civil war. True to its Lebanese identity, cortas rose like the phoenix from the ashes, and continued to shine.
